Crystal structure of HNF4a LBD in complex with the ligand and the coactivator PGC-1a fragment
Template:ABSTRACT PUBMED 19846556
About this Structure
3fs1 is a 2 chain structure with sequence from Homo sapiens. Full crystallographic information is available from OCA.
Reference
- Rha GB, Wu G, Shoelson SE, Chi YI. Multiple binding modes between HNF4alpha and the LXXLL motifs of PGC-1alpha lead to full activation. J Biol Chem. 2009 Dec 11;284(50):35165-76. Epub 2009 Oct 21. PMID:19846556 doi:10.1074/jbc.M109.052506
